    note Fiesta Tools ~ Help completing a list of all the useful tools.

    Hey guys I've been skimming ragezone now and then, doubt I'm known well at all, I tend to not post, but I need to start thanking people for their content, which I will be doing soon after this post~ Anyways, I was wondering if I am missing any released tools or useful tools off the web like notepad++, here is a list of what I have so far...

    - 8-10 different shn editors
    - ActionReader (have not used on new files.)
    - NPC.txt editor (doesn't seem to work on new files NPC.txt? never used on old files.)
    - iQuest (have not tested on old files.)
    - Merchant editor (works)
    - OpTool (Does not work for new files, needs to be re-written for OdinAccounts and AccountLog dbo's I am assuming.)
    - SHBD Editor (love this~)
    - thor patcher (don't need, have a working Launcher/Patcher thanks to Stu.)
    - GMMessage
    - Notepad++ (not released here, just an amazing program to edit .txt and scripts, so organized, highly recommended.)

    Anything I am missing that has been officially released or any useful programs I don't have?
